I bought this last season and the PO had just had it serviced and it ran fine. I noticed at the end of last season it was harder to start but eventually would and run ok after I got it going. I also noticed the fuel pump was cracked around the inlet hose attachments so I got a new pump and put it on yesterday. Of course same issue. Now it won't start by pulling at all. If I put premix fuel right into the cylinders, put spark plugs back in, it fires up right away and runs until the fuel is gone. I can even rev it up a bit and it seems like it's going to run normally but after a few secs it dies. The new fuel pump also pumps fine when running. So I have spark and fuel, but it sounds like it's not getting throught the carb at all. I was going to pull the carb off but man it's tight in there. There's obviously no way to get the carb off without taking a bunch of other things off. I don't have an OEM manual for this (I do for my '81 90). I'm sure a carb kit will be an easy affair but what do I have to do to get this carb off?

If I remember right you have to loosen the starter rope recoil assembly and adjust it out of the way so you can get to the nut on the right side of the carb. The air box assembly is the only other thing in the way and its a piece of cake to remove.

So I got the carb taken off, piece of cake, thanks for all the replies here helping. I have a couple of issues/questions now. I think I found why it wouldn't start. The needle seat clamp was gone so the needle seat was stuck in the closed postition. Couldn't even find the clamp. The other issue is there's 2 holes on the top plastic piece that don't have screws in them even though they're threaded through the metal carb body. You can see which ones I mean in the pics. They're circled yellow. Are they supposed to be missing? There's also a hairline crack in the top plastic molding as well. It doesn't seem to go all the way through the plastic though.
